Publisher's Synopsis

Indiana offers a wide variety of natural beauty and culture. From the rugged highlands above the Ohio River to the dunes and ocean-sized vistas of the Lake Michigan shores, scenic drives abound in the Hoosier State. This book covers 29 scenic drives across the state, including the historic, cultural, and natural features along each route.Doug Wissing is an eight-generation descendant of 18th century French fur traders who settled in Indiana. A graduate of Indiana University, he has a long-time interest in the history and culture of the state. Doug has had more than 75 articles published regionally and nationally. The father of two, Doug resides in Bloomington, Indiana.
